Barrister Rashna Imam Experience & Expertise

With over two decades of legal experience, Barrister Rashna Imam has established herself as one of the most respected Corporate and Commercial lawyers in Dhaka. Her career trajectory includes significant experience at Baker & McKenzie’s London office, where she advised global giants like Arcelor Mittal and Schneider Electric on M&A and post-acquisition integration. This international exposure has equipped her with a unique perspective on cross-border transactions and corporate governance.

Barrister Imam practices before the Appellate Division and High Court Division of the Supreme Court of Bangladesh, handling complex litigation and arbitration matters. Her expertise extends to representing clients in international commercial arbitrations under various rules including ICC, UNCITRAL, FOSFA, and GAFTA. As a Senior Advocate of the Supreme Court of Bangladesh, she has successfully handled numerous high-profile cases involving constitutional law, corporate disputes, and regulatory compliance.

Her professional journey has been marked by consistent recognition in international legal directories such as Chambers and Partners (Asia Pacific and Global) and the A-List, 2021, Bangladesh’s Top Lawyers. This recognition reflects her exceptional skills in Corporate and Finance matters and Dispute Resolution, making her a sought-after legal expert for both domestic and international clients seeking representation in Bangladesh.

Barrister Rashna Imam Publications, Journals, News, Articles & Research

  • 15th May, 2020, The Daily Star, “Making Corporate Social Responsibility Mandatory”
  • 18th April, 2020, The Daily Star, “At War with no Ammo: Constitutional Rights of Health Care Workers”
  • 12th April, 2020, The Dhaka Tribune, “Another Pandemic of COVID-19 Misinformation”
  • 27th Mar, 2018, The Daily Star, “Emergency Medical Services: The urgent need to save lives”
  • 22nd Dec, 2016, The Dhaka Tribune, “No place to call home: The draft Citizenship Act”
  • 22nd July, 2015, Dhaka Tribune, “Convicted for contempt, but no right of appeal”
  • 6th Oct, 2010, The Daily Star, “Judicial Supercession”
  • 29th Aug, 2010, The Daily Star, “Contempt of Court: Relic from our colonial past?”
